MEMO — Regional Sales Review

Team, quick recap from the Westmere region review. Numbers were solid overall: Harlan's crew beat target by 9%, and the Coastal patch finally turned around after the Bramblewick account landed. The midlands are still soft — Priya flagged pipeline gaps we'll dig into at the next check-in. Please update your forecasts in the tracker by Friday so we can consolidate before the leadership call. One more thing before you circulate this to your teams — keep the following strictly within this group.

management briefing: Only 33 of the 504 pilot accounts renewed Holox, so a churn review is set for August 1. Fenysix Logistics is in early talks to buy Zoroxix Group for about $459.9 million.

Provenance page for Cragfall, the crash-report pipeline. Short version for reviewers: all binaries come out of the locked-down builder, nothing hand-rolled. If the PR touches the symbol uploader, make sure the checksum step still runs before promotion — it's easy to break silently. Everything here was tested against one specific build, and its token is right below.

pipeline stamp: htk4_66df

Plugin authors should be aware that the staging and production environments run separate read replicas, and the lag alarm thresholds differ between them. When lag exceeds the configured window, Quilldeck marks replica-backed plugin queries as stale and serves cached responses instead; your plugin should handle the staleness header gracefully rather than retrying aggressively. Staging intentionally uses a tighter threshold to surface issues early. The per-environment alarm parameters the service currently uses are shown below.

service settings:
[istael]
team = gilath
access_code = ac_468cdf
owner = casdor.gilox
host = istael.kelviforge.internal
port = 5432
peer = quenwyn.braskworks.corp
salt = 6678df32
pin = 7400